This store requires javascript to be enabled for some features to work correctly.

Exhibition: Post Neo at Studio Sixty Six—until 06.09.18

By Taymaz Valley via. Apt613

The new must-see art exhibition in Ottawa is Post Neo at Studio Sixty Six, running until June 9 at the gallery’s new location at 858 Bank Street, Suite 101, in the Glebe. This captivating affair features two extremely openminded, experimentally driven contemporary artists who dare to say things differently and deserve all of the praise they get.

... to read the full article click here.

Tags: In the media